Establishing a Mouse Model of a Pure Small Fiber Neuropathy with the Ultrapotent Agonist of Transient Receptor Potential Vanilloid Type 1
Yi-Chen Lee 1,2, Shui-Chin Lu 3, Yu-Lin Hsieh 1,2
1Department of Anatomy, School of Medicine, College of Medicine, Kaohsiung Medical University, 2Department of Medical Research, Kaohsiung Medical University Hospital, 3Department of Medical Research, Ultrastructural Laboratory, Kaohsiung Medical University Hospital

This study establishes an experimental model of pure small fiber neuropathy with resiniferatoxin (RTX). A unique dose of RTX (50 µg/kg) is optimal for developing a small fiber neuropathy model that mimics patient characteristics and could help investigate the nociceptive molecular significance underlying neuropathic pain.

Simultaneous Electrocardiography Recording and Invasive Blood Pressure Measurement in Rats
Hsin-Ting Lin 1,2, Yi-Lin Shiou 1, Wun-Jyun Jhuang 1, Hsiang-Chun Lee 1,3,4,5,6
1Division of Cardiology, Department of Internal Medicine, Kaohsiung Medical University Hospital, 2Hematology and Oncology, China Medical University Hospital, 3Department of Internal Medicine, Faculty of Medicine, College of Medicine, Kaohsiung Medical University, 4Center for Lipid Biosciences, Kaohsiung Medical University Hospital, 5Lipid Science and Aging Research Center, Kaohsiung Medical University, 6Institute/Center of Medical Science and Technology, National Sun Yat-sen University

Here, we describe a setup for simultaneous recording of electrocardiography and intra-arterial blood pressure (BP) in experimental rats, which can be done with standard equipment in animal facilities and can be applied to physiological or pharmacological studies to investigate pathogenic or therapeutic mechanisms in cardiovascular medicine.
